Factors Affecting Cost
Slate roof construction in Bridgewater, MA, involves installing durable, natural slate tiles that provide a classic and long-lasting roofing option. Understanding the typical aspects of slate roof projects can help in planning and comparing options for this specialized roofing material.
- Materials: Natural slate tiles crafted from quarried stone, often sourced regionally or imported, with a focus on durability and aesthetic appeal.
- Size and Scope: Projects range from small repairs to full roof replacements, commonly covering residential roofs with varying complexity based on roof pitch and design.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ship due to the weight of slate and the precise placement needed for longevity and performance.
- Permitting: Local building permits are typically required, with inspections to ensure compliance with regional codes and standards.
- Extras: Additional considerations may include underlayment, flashing, and ridge caps, along with options for decorative or custom slate features.
